Secure Key Management Protocol

A Secure Key Management Protocol guarantees the tier 2 offering regulation a integrity of cryptographic keys throughout their lifecycle. This protocol adopts a set of procedures to produce new keys, maintain them securely, and distribute them effectively among authorized parties. The protocol in addition addresses key rotation to mitigate the risk of compromise.
